The Viagro | By Spin Cycle Industries

The "Viagro” is a spectacular custom 1982 Yamaha XV750 Virago by Spin City Industries. This bike was founder Eric Meglasson´s first attempt at building a custom motorcycle, and what a result! Inspired by other custom bike studios like "Classified Moto" he has now set up his own custom motorcycle company. Check out some more of his classy customs on their website.
